Sugar is a major risk factor of diabetes and obesity, both of them can result in chronic kidney disease. While most of us often add this ingredient to our daily meals, it is not actually a healthy option. By raising your blood sugar and blood pressure, sugar would damage blood vessels in your kidneys and reduce their functions. Thus, it is better to reduce sugar intake in your diet. Read the food labels carefully and go for those products with low sugary elements. Keep in mind that sugar is available in many forms, such as rice syrup, maltose, dextrose, barley malt, cane juice, glucose, and more. Look for these names on the ingredient list. [7]
